## Configuration

The Fieldloom CSV import wizard reads its settings from `.env` at the repo root. `IMPORT_MAX_ROWS` caps batch size (default 50000), `IMPORT_DELIMITER_GUESS` toggles sniffing, and `IMPORT_TMP_DIR` must be writable by the worker user. Staging and production differ only in the queue hostname. The wizard signs upload manifests, and the signing key goes directly below this sentence in the env file.

env line for kageg-yagap: COURIER_KEY5=1efb9

Subject: Memtrace cut-over complete

Team,

Cut-over to Memtrace v2 for GPU memory profiling finished last night. Old v1 agents are disabled; any tickets referencing v1 dashboards should be closed as resolved-by-migration. Sampling overhead is now under 2% and allocation traces include kernel names. Known gap: profiles older than 30 days were not migrated. Point customers at the v2 docs for setup questions. For reference when troubleshooting, the agent now runs with the following configuration.

settings of bagaf-bawip:
[aldax]
port = 5000
region = south-4
host = aldax.brasklabs.corp
team = brivan
timeout_ms = 2000
retries = 2

Support should understand that deduplication keys on fingerprint plus window, and that widening either increases the risk of masking a second incident. After review with the reliability group, we agreed to shorten the window and tighten fingerprint matching. The revised constants we are shipping are as follows.

constants for yaduf-fahag:
BUDGETS = {
    "kelix": 528,
    "briwyn": 734,
}

Hey — handover for the Larkspur export queue.

Short version: exports to the Tidewell archive have been flaky all week. When one fails, don't just hit retry blindly — check whether the manifest finished writing first, otherwise the retry produces a duplicate half-file and the dedupe job screams at 3am. If the manifest is complete, a single retry almost always works. More than two retries means the archive side is down, so page their rotation instead of looping. The step-by-step retry procedure is written up here.

dashboard of taduf-yagap = https://confluence.tolvaqsys.internal/display/display/projects/display